How to use medicinal plants?

Although traditionally, plants and herbs have been consumed by infusion, a practice that -in fact- is still maintained, the use of medicinal herbs It will depend on the problem or discomfort to be treated.

There are several ways to use the medicinal plants and herbs themselves:

  • Through infusion and tisanes.
  • Through poultices and compresses.
  • From capsules (which you can find in herbalists and specialty stores).

In this sense, the duration of the treatment will clearly depend on the problem to be solved. In case of chronic problems, it is best to alternate periods of treatment with rest periods (for example, use the plant or grass for 3 months, then rest for a month, and so on successively).
